So I've been waffling, (and when I say waffling I mean making Brett Favre look like MacGyver kind of waffling) when I was deciding on who was going to win this series. Until I heard this fact on WEEI's Dale & Holley. Everyone is making a HUGE deal out of the baserunning abilities of our opposition. 15 of 17 in nine games this year is downright staggering, eh? Have a listen to these numbers:

6 of the 15 steals were with Wakefield on the mound. Get rid of those ones. So now you're looking at 9 of 11, still notbad. 1 was off Masterson and one off of Del"Longball." Masterson is very slow to the plate with that lanky frame; and the other runner should have gone Yahzee off of Del"gopherball". So give those the heave-ho as well. Now you're at 7 out of 9, not as formidable. Oh did I forget to mention that 3 were off of Papelbon whom is unsure that baserunners exist. The whopping total of 4 SB in 6 attempts is what we are left with and this is far from as big a problem as I once suspected.

This WILL be combated with THE LEFTY in Game 1, Beckett throwing over a few more times in game 2, and Buchholz having a very good move to 1st and being quick to the plate. Crisis Averted.
